Product Overview

Description

The monoclonal antibody is capable of binding to interleukin-10 (1L-10), and is capable of being administered to a subject in the absence of an intolerable increase in the level of pro-inflammatory cytokines.

Product Pictures
ELISA

Figure 1 provides a comparison of the antigen binding properties of humanized antibody variants with chimeric cB-N10 antibody using hIL-10 antigen ELISA.

ELISA

Figure 2 presents the results of an assay of the binding properties of the three humanized variants hVH20/hVL7, hVH20/hVL8 and hVH26/hVL7 compared to chimeric B-N10 antibodies using purified antibody preparations.

ELISA

Figure 3 shows the level of TNFalpha release in whole blood cultures of healthy volunteers after incubation with B-N10 compared to BT-063 (50 μg/ml).

ELISA

Figure 4 shows the release levels of IL-6 from whole blood cultures of healthy volunteers after incubation with B-N10 compared to BT-063 (50 μg/ml).

ELISA

Figure 5 shows the release levels of IL-1beta from whole blood cultures of healthy volunteers after incubation with B-N10 compared to BT-063 (50 μg/ml).

ELISA

Figure 6 shows the levels of IFNγ released from whole blood cultures of healthy volunteers after incubation with B-N10 compared to BT-063 (50 μg/ml).

ELISA

Figure 7 shows the mean cmax of cytokine concentrations in plasma following administration of BT-063 to healthy volunteers as a function of dose.

ELISA

Figure 8 is a graph showing the mean concentration of IL-10 in plasma over time after administration of BT-063 in healthy volunteers.
